How to prepare for a job interview at Teaching Personnel

✨Know Your Stuff

Before the interview, make sure you understand the role of a Learning Support Assistant. Familiarise yourself with the specific needs of pupils with additional educational needs and think about how you can support them effectively.

✨Show Your Passion

During the interview, let your enthusiasm for working with children shine through. Share personal experiences or stories that highlight your dedication to education and your ability to connect with students on an emotional level.

✨Prepare for Scenarios

Be ready to discuss real-life scenarios you might face in the classroom. Think about how you would handle situations involving emotional regulation or one-to-one support, and be prepared to explain your thought process.

✨Ask Thoughtful Questions

At the end of the interview, don’t forget to ask questions! Inquire about the school's approach to supporting students with additional needs or how they foster a nurturing environment. This shows your genuine interest in the role and the organisation.
